- Working alongside our cleaning and facilities teams to keep environments safe and hygienic for every client and customer
- Dusting, sweeping, polishing, mopping, and vacuuming designated areas to a high standard
- Ensuring surface areas, floors, windows, and other touchpoints are sanitised regularly
- Performing additional cleaning duties as and when required, such as mopping up spillages quickly and efficiently
- Emptying and disposing of bin waste
- Monitoring and re-stocking cleaning supplies.
